What does Consuming Tide do?

Consuming Tide is a Sorcery. Its Oracle text reads: "Each player chooses a nonland permanent they control. Return all nonland permanents not chosen this way to their owners' hands. Then you draw a card for each opponent who has more cards in their hand than you. *Nephalia's tides obey an unforgiving moon.*" — view the full Oracle text on Scryfall.
